Key Specifications

ParameterValue
CAS Number17787-40-5
Molecular FormulaC4H20FNO4
Molecular Weight165.204 g/mol
Melting Point39-42 °C (lit.)
Flash Point>230 °F
Assay≥98.0%
AppearanceOff-white to brown solid

Industrial Applications

  • Phase Transfer Catalysis: Acts as an efficient catalyst to facilitate reactions between immiscible phases, improving yield and reaction rates in organic synthesis.
  • Electronic Industry: Utilized in the manufacturing of electronic components where high purity fluoride sources are required for etching or cleaning processes.
  • Molecular Sieve Template: Serves as a structure-directing agent in the synthesis of zeolites and other porous materials used in separation technologies.
  • Organic Fluorination: Provides a controlled source of nucleophilic fluoride for introducing fluorine atoms into complex organic molecules.

Storage and Handling

To maintain optimal quality, this product should be stored in a cool, ventilated area away from direct sunlight and moisture. Containers must be kept tightly sealed when not in use to prevent hydration changes or contamination. Proper personal protective equipment, including gloves and eye protection, is recommended during handling to ensure safety compliance.
